    A wired ming tree, which we call a gem tree is very common in the rock and gem world where we teach the lapidary arts. The best trees are made with gemstone chips, but you can certainly use any type of crystal or bead. We do not glue the stones on the wire like some do, but instead purchase the stones with the holes in them. If you would like to see a sample of my trees, you can check out my web site.
